Hi all! We'd like to set up a triggered email using a dynamic list based on a patron's constituency.
Our students, faculty and staff (University Tess User) are automatically added to Tessitura via a custom integration. While it's nice to have their email right away, it doesn't give them a chance to update their preferences or change the automatic password created for them. We'd like to set up a triggered email in Wordfly to run daily to new fac/staff and students welcoming them and asking them to activate their accounts to receive discounted pricing. The problem is, I have no idea how. Is it possible?
Hey Staci,
I think all you need to realise you dreams is a dynamic list with relative dates that pulls constituents with the criteria fields
The WF Triggered email settings are here https://support.wordfly.com/hc/en-us/articles/204768554-Guide-to-automation
Everytime the triggered email runs it'll regenerate the dynamic list.
